Understanding Weed Gummies: What Are They?

Weed gummies are a popular form of cannabis edibles, designed to deliver the effects of THC (tetrahydrocannabinol) or CBD (cannabidiol) in a fun and flavorful way. Unlike traditional methods of consuming cannabis, such as smoking or vaping, these gummies offer a discreet and convenient way for users to consume cannabinoids. Typically made from a mixture of gelatin, sweeteners, and cannabis extracts, weed gummies provide an alternative for users looking for a more enjoyable and palatable option for consumption. Key Ingredients in Weed Gummies

The primary ingredients in weed gummies typically include:

  • Gelatin or Pectin: These ingredients give gummies their chewy texture. Gelatin is derived from animal collagen, while pectin is a plant-based alternative often used for vegan formulations.
  • Sweeteners: Sugar and corn syrup are commonly utilized to create a sweet taste that masks the flavor of cannabis. Some brands may use natural sweeteners like honey or agave syrup.
  • Flavorings: Natural or artificial flavors are added to enhance the overall taste. Popular flavors include strawberry, lemon, and raspberry.
  • THC or CBD Extracts: The core cannabis ingredient is crucial, delivering the psychoactive or therapeutic effects. These extracts can vary in concentration, offering different experiences.
  • Additional Ingredients: Some gummies may include vitamins, herbal extracts, or other supplements to enhance their benefits, targeting specific health concerns.

How Weed Gummies are Made

Producing weed gummies involves several steps to ensure that the infusion of cannabis into the product is effective while maintaining taste and consistency. The general process includes:

  1. Infusion: The first step is creating the cannabis extract, often through processes like CO2 extraction or ethanol infusion, which concentrates the THC or CBD while removing unwanted plant materials.
  2. Mixing: Once the extract is ready, it is mixed with other ingredients such as gelatin, sweeteners, and flavorings in precise measurements to achieve the desired texture and medicinal properties.
  3. Heating: The mixture is heated at controlled temperatures to dissolve the ingredients without degrading the cannabinoids. This step is crucial for ensuring even distribution of the cannabis throughout the gummy.
  4. Setting: After the mixture is thoroughly combined, it is poured into molds and allowed to cool and set. This typically involves chilling the gummies to achieve the perfect chewy consistency.
  5. Packaging: Once set, the gummies are removed from the molds, cut into individual pieces (if necessary), and packaged while ensuring that they maintain freshness and potency.

Different Types of Weed Gummies

Weed gummies come in various forms to meet the diverse needs of consumers. Understanding the differences can help users choose the right option for their specific requirements:

  • THC-Infused Gummies: These are designed to deliver psychoactive effects and are popular among recreational users. The THC content can vary between products and brands.
  • CBD-Infused Gummies: Often sought out for their therapeutic benefits, these gummies contain little to no THC, making them suitable for those who want to avoid psychoactive effects.
  • Hybrid Gummies: Combining both THC and CBD, hybrid gummies aim to provide balanced effects, making them suitable for various uses such as pain relief and relaxation.
  • Functional Gummies: Some brands create gummies that contain added vitamins or herbal ingredients targeting specific health benefits, like stress relief or enhanced sleep quality.

Benefits of Consuming Weed Gummies

Weed gummies offer a range of potential benefits that make them an appealing choice for both recreational and medicinal users. Here are some key advantages:

Potential Health Benefits

Research into cannabis has highlighted several potential health benefits associated with THC and CBD:

  • Pain Relief: Both THC and CBD have been shown to help reduce chronic pain and inflammation, making them beneficial for those with arthritis, migraines, or injury-related discomfort.
  • Anxiety and Stress Reduction: CBD, in particular, is known for its anxiolytic properties, helping to alleviate anxiety and improve overall mood without the high associated with THC.
  • Improved Sleep Quality: Many consumers report better sleep patterns after using weed gummies, particularly those containing CBN (cannabinol), which can enhance sleep quality and duration.
  • Appetite Stimulation: THC is well known for causing increased appetite, often referred to as “the munchies,” which can be helpful for individuals dealing with conditions like cancer or eating disorders.

Dosing Guidelines for Weed Gummies

Understanding how to dose weed gummies properly is essential for both safety and effectiveness. Here are some guidelines to consider:

Starting with Low Doses

For new users, starting with a low dose is crucial. Many experts recommend beginning with a dosage of 2.5 to 5 mg of THC. This allows individuals to gauge their tolerance and response before consuming more. Each person’s body reacts differently to cannabinoids, so starting low and increasing gradually ensures a safer and more comfortable experience.

Understanding THC and CBD Ratios

The ratio of THC to CBD in gummies can significantly affect the overall experience. Products with higher THC content tend to provide more intense psychoactive effects, while those with a balanced or higher CBD content can counteract these effects, leading to a smoother and more relaxed experience. Users should consider their preferences and desired outcomes when selecting gummies based on these ratios.

How to Adjust Your Dosage

After initially testing a low dose, users can adjust their dosage based on their experiences. It’s advisable to wait at least two hours after consumption before considering taking more, as the effects of edibles can take longer to manifest compared to other consumption methods. Keeping a journal to track how different doses affect your mood and physical sensations can also aid in finding a comfortable and effective dosage for future use.

Comparing Weed Gummies to Other Edibles

When exploring cannabis edibles, it’s essential to compare different types to determine which may be more suitable for your needs:

Chocolates, Tinctures, and Beverages

Aside from gummies, the edible cannabis market includes chocolates, tinctures, and beverages. Each offers a unique experience:

  • Chocolates: These also mask the earthy flavors of cannabis well but can be higher in calories and sugar than gummies.
  • Tinctures: Offering flexibility in dosing and rapid absorption, tinctures are for those who prefer not to eat sweets. They can be taken sublingually (under the tongue) for a quicker effect.
  • Beverages: Cannabis-infused drinks provide a refreshing way to consume cannabinoids. However, like gummies, the onset time can vary considerably, and some may be less concentrated than gummy options.

Where to Buy Quality Weed Gummies

With the growing popularity of weed gummies, it’s essential to know where to find quality products that are safe and effective. Here’s a guide to help you navigate the purchasing process:

Finding Reputable Sources

Always prioritize purchasing from licensed dispensaries or well-established online retailers. Look for shops that provide lab testing results for their products, ensuring you know what you’re consuming and confirming the absence of harmful substances. Checking reviews and seeking recommendations from other consumers can also guide you to quality sources.

Identifying Quality Products

Quality weed gummies should have clear labeling that includes the amount of THC or CBD per serving, ingredient lists, and expiration dates. Furthermore, consider the brand’s reputation; companies that prioritize transparency and customer education typically offer better quality products. Engaging with customer service representatives can also provide insights into their commitment to quality and consumer safety.

Online vs. Local Purchases

Deciding between buying online or locally can depend on convenience and product availability. Online purchases often provide access to a wider range of products, while local dispensaries allow you to physically examine products and obtain immediate assistance from staff.
